7th World Bazaar Festival

Yup, I still went there last night. Yesterday was actually the 1st day. Bought a lot of stuff again. Grrr. So today, I declare myself officially done with my Christmas shopping and officially broke. Harhar.

It will run from December 06 - 16, 2007. On weekdays, they open at 12 noon up to 10 pm. On weekends, they start earlier at 10 am. I heard that some ABS-CBN personalities will be there to perform. Pero kagabi, ala kaming nakita. Anyway, okay din to bring your kiddos with you coz they have a play area for kids and foodie stalls like Mcdo, plus the place is well ventilated.

Among the things I bought - clothes for Zoe (again!), gift items for inaanaks, friends and officemates, khaki RL shorts for hubby, 50-peso blouses for moi, and many more. For those mommies who are looking for clothes for their baby boys, this is the place to be. I saw a lot of boy's clothes there.
